To multiply the polynomial \((b + 8)(3b - 6)\), we can use the distributive property (also known as the FOIL method for binomials).
-
Multiply the first terms: \[ b \cdot 3b = 3b^2 \]
-
Multiply the outer terms: \[ b \cdot (-6) = -6b \]
-
Multiply the inner terms: \[ 8 \cdot 3b = 24b \]
-
Multiply the last terms: \[ 8 \cdot (-6) = -48 \]
Now, combine all these results: \[ 3b^2 - 6b + 24b - 48 \]
Combine like terms: \[ 3b^2 + ( -6b + 24b) - 48 = 3b^2 + 18b - 48 \]
So the simplified multiplication of the polynomial \((b + 8)(3b - 6)\) is: \[ \boxed{3b^2 + 18b - 48} \]
